With US planes lost in World War II, Arunachal Pradesh travels back in time
A new museum called "The Hump WWII Museum" is being prepared to open in Arunachal Pradesh, India. The museum will house the recovered remnants of US aircraft that were lost in the eastern Himalayas during World War II. The aircraft were part of a large airlift operation known as "The Hump," which transported supplies to the Chinese resistance fighting the Japanese. The museum project is being led by CM Pema Khandu, and the state government plans to invite the US ambassador to India for the inauguration.
